6.4.3. Anomalous situations
1. In case the instrument detects one of the following
conditions: “|VPN| > 1500V”, “|VPE| > 1500V” or “|VNE| >
1500V”, it stops measuring, gives out a long sound, and
the message “V > LIM” appears on the display. Check the
output voltage from the PV string.

2. In DUAL mode, in case the instrument, upon pressing the
GO/STOP key, detects a voltage VPN <0V, it stops
measuring, gives out a long sound and the message
Reverse P-N” appears on the display. Check polarity and
the instrument's connections to the PV string.

3. In DUAL mode, in case the instrument, upon pressing the
GO/STOP key, detects a voltage VPN<15V, it stops
measuring, gives out a long sound and the message
“VPN<15VDC” appears on the display. Check the output
voltage from the PV string, which must be ≥30V.

4. In DUAL mode, in case the instrument, upon pressing the
GO/STOP key, detects that one of the following
conditions on measured voltages:
RMS(VPN) - |(VPN) DC| <10
RMS(VPE) - |(VPE) DC| <10
RMS(VNE) - |(VNE) DC| <10
is not satisfied (presence of AC components on input
voltages), it stops measuring, gives out a long sound and
the message “VAC > LIM” is shown on the display.
Check the output voltages from the PV string.
